Output a50dd84a6a9e31821a80fb31a967806c88cf674dfb2107d6b4176440d4208145:2

value
528309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 44b9bf8d20678ca6eef5e09a0d03d2b8c8c8a98f OP_EQUAL
address
37xQPbuiNXMm7Dr1JBfKTxv5JZ2SzKHmKJ
transaction
a50dd84a6a9e31821a80fb31a967806c88cf674dfb2107d6b4176440d4208145
spent
true